From The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.44 :   [ gcide ]

  Four \Four\, n.
     1. The sum of four units; four units or objects.
        [1913 Webster]
  
     2. A symbol representing four units, as 4 or iv.
        [1913 Webster]
  
     3. Four things of the same kind, esp. four horses; as, a
        chariot and four.
        [1913 Webster]
  
     All fours. See All fours, in the Vocabulary.

From The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.44 :   [ gcide ]

  Four \Four\ (f[=o]r), a. [OE. four, fower, feower, AS.
     fe['o]wer; akin to OS. fiwar, D. & G. vier, OHG. fior, Icel.
     fj[=o]rir, Sw. fyra, Dan. fire, Goth. fidw[=o]r, Russ.
     chetuire, chetvero, W. pedwar, L. quatuor, Gr. te`ttares,
     te`ssares, pi`syres, Skr. catur. [root]302. Cf. Farthing,
     Firkin, Forty, Cater four, Quater-cousin, Quatuor,
     Quire of paper, tetrarch.]
     One more than three; twice two.
     [1913 Webster]

From WordNet (r) 2.0 :   [ wn ]

  four
       adj : being one more than three [syn: 4, iv]
       n : the cardinal number that is the sum of three and one [syn: 4,
            IV, tetrad, quatern, quaternion, quaternary, quaternity,
            quartet, quadruplet, foursome, Little Joe]

From English Wiktionary: English language only (2023-07-27) :   [ dictinfo.com:wikt-en-en-2023-07-27 ]

  four
     n.
     1 (lb en countable) The digit or figure 4; an occurrence thereof.
     2 (lb en countable) Anything measuring four units, as length.
     3 A person who is four years old.
     4 (lb en cricket countable) An event in which the batsmen run four
  times between the wickets or, more often, a batsman hits a ball which
  bounces on the ground before passing over a boundary, resulting in an
  award of 4 runs for the batting team. If the ball does not bounce before
  passing over the boundary, a six is awarded instead.
     5 (lb en basketball countable) A power forward.
     6 (lb en rowing) Four-man sweep racing shell, with or without a
  coxswain.
     7 # The shell itself.
     8 # The crew rowing in a four boat.
     9 # (lb en colloquial) A regatta event for four boats.
     10 (lb en obsolete) A four-pennyworth of spirits.
     num.
     1 (cln en cardinal numbers) A numerical value equal to 4; the number
  after three and before five; two plus two. This many dots (••••)
     2 (n-g: Describing a set or group with four elements.)
